Who we are (and aren’t)

We create fine custom hand-made
furniture. When we tell people this, often they say, "Oh, you make
reproductions," meaning that we make copies of old furniture. We do not
make "reproductions" except for the times we are asked to duplicate a
specific piece. For instance, a recent customer had a nice Chester
County Pennsylvania chair with drake feet. We were asked to make a set
of dining chairs using this chair as a pattern.
There are a number of shops that make
satisfactory reproductions, and a few that make what can only be
described as fakes, since they reproduce the wear and tear of many
generations of use.
But few shops can successfully make
custom furniture, which requires a sense of style and the ability to
synthesize a new form from a variety of sources.
